.quick-add{position:relative;grid-row-start:4;margin:0 0 1rem;z-index:1}.quick-add.no-js-hidden{margin-bottom:0}.quick-add-modal{box-sizing:border-box;opacity:0;position:fixed;visibility:hidden;z-index:-1;margin:0 auto;top:0;left:0;width:100%;-webkit-backdrop-filter:blur(8px);backdrop-filter:blur(8px);background:#ffffff80;height:100%;overflow:auto}.quick-add-modal .see_look{display:none}.quick-add-modal[open]{opacity:1;visibility:visible;z-index:101}.quick-add-modal[open] .quick-add-modal__content{transform:translate(-50%)}.quick-add-modal .scroll-trigger.scroll-trigger{animation:none;opacity:1}.quick-add-modal__content{position:absolute;top:0;right:0;transform:translate(100%);width:100%;background-color:rgb(var(--color-background));overflow:hidden;max-width:var(--page-width)}.quick-add-modal[open] .quick-add-modal__content{transform:translate(0)}@media screen and (min-width:750px){.quick-add-modal{overflow:hidden}.quick-add-modal__content{--modal-height-offset: 10rem;margin-top:0;width:60%;max-height:100vh;overflow-y:auto;right:0;left:unset}quick-add-modal .quick-add-modal__toggle{top:2rem;right:2rem}}.quick-add-modal__content img{max-width:100%}.quick-add-modal__content-info{padding-right:4.4rem;display:flex;overflow-y:hidden;height:100vh}.quick-add-modal__content-info>*{height:auto;margin:0 auto;max-width:100%;width:100%}.product__modal-opener .product__media-list{gap:0!important}@media screen and (max-width:749px){.quick-add-modal__content-info{padding-right:0;display:flex;overflow-y:auto;height:auto}quick-add-modal .slider .product__media-item.grid__item{margin-left:4px;margin-right:4px}.quick-add-modal__content{bottom:var(--modal-height-offset)}.quick-add-modal__content-info>*{max-height:100%}quick-add-modal .product--mobile-columns .product__media-item{width:calc(100% - 3rem - var(--grid-mobile-horizontal-spacing))}}.quick-add-modal__toggle{background-color:rgb(var(--color-background));border:.1rem solid rgba(var(--color-foreground),.1);border-radius:50%;color:rgba(var(--color-foreground),.55);display:flex;align-items:center;justify-content:center;cursor:pointer;padding:1.2rem;z-index:5;width:4rem;position:fixed;top:1.5rem;right:1.5rem}.quick-add-modal__toggle:hover{color:rgba(var(--color-foreground),.75)}.quick-add-modal__toggle .icon{height:auto;margin:0;width:2.2rem}quick-add-modal .product:not(.featured-product) .product__view-details{display:block}quick-add-modal .slider.slider--mobile{overflow:visible}quick-add-modal .product__column-sticky .product__media-list{margin-bottom:0;overflow-y:auto;height:auto;gap:0!important}quick-add-modal .product__media-list .deferred-media{display:block;width:100%}quick-add-modal .product__column-sticky{top:0;position:relative}quick-add-modal .product:not(.product--no-media) .product__info-wrapper{overflow-y:auto;height:auto}quick-add-modal .product:not(.product--no-media) .product__info-wrapper::-webkit-scrollbar{display:none}@media screen and (min-width:750px){quick-add-modal .product__column-sticky .product__media-list,quick-add-modal .product:not(.product--no-media) .product__info-wrapper{overflow-y:scroll;height:100vh}quick-add-modal .product:not(.product--no-media) .product__media-wrapper{max-width:50%;width:calc(50% - var(--grid-desktop-horizontal-spacing) / 2)}quick-add-modal .product:not(.product--no-media) .product__info-wrapper{padding-left:4rem;padding-right:0;max-width:50%;width:calc(50% - var(--grid-desktop-horizontal-spacing) / 2)}quick-add-modal .product--columns .product__media-item:not(.product__media-item--single):not(:only-child){max-width:100%;width:100%}quick-add-modal .thumbnail-slider .thumbnail-list.slider--tablet-up{display:none}}quick-add-modal .page-width{padding:0}quick-add-modal .product__title>a{display:block;text-decoration:none}quick-add-modal .product__title>a:hover{color:rgb(var(--color-foreground));text-decoration:underline;text-underline-offset:.2rem;text-decoration-thickness:.3rem}quick-add-modal .product-form__buttons{max-width:initial}.quick-add__submit{padding:.8rem;min-width:160px;margin:0 auto;box-sizing:border-box}quick-add-modal .product-media-container.constrain-height{--viewport-offset: calc((var(--modal-height-offset) + var(--modal-padding) + var(--popup-border-width)) * 2)}@media screen and (min-width:750px){quick-add-modal .product-media-container.constrain-height{--constrained-min-height: 400px}}
/*# sourceMappingURL=/cdn/shop/t/27/assets/quick-add.css.map */
